I had a little fella hatch today, and it's yolk sack hadn't absorbed fully. I freaked out when I saw her. I picked her up and put her in a container where she wouldn't drag it around and puncture it to see if it'd absorb. Well.. She popped it. So I clamped it off and cut it off. Her navel seemed to close up, mostly. Most of the day she was quiet and didn't move much, now she seems to be chirping stronger and demanding my attention. But I've never had this happen before. Has anyone had this happen, and they lived? Also, what are your recommended care instructions? I'm hoping she makes it. Shes about 10hrs old.
